January 17, 2002
KFC DRAFTS '85 BEARS' LEGENDS FOR SUPER BOWL THEMED ADS

NFL Champions Jim McMahon and William "The Refrigerator" Perry to Appear in KFC Ad Spots with Seinfeld's Jason Alexander
CHICAGO, IL - The star of KFC's advertising campaign, Jason Alexander, is teaming up with'85 Super Bowl Champions Jim McMahon and William "The Refrigerator" Perry for several Super Bowl-themed television spots scheduled for release Monday, January 21.
The five versions of the ad, created by Adweek's Global Agency of the Year BBDO, feature Alexander entering a humdrum football party including football legends McMahon and Perry. He brings the party to life when he introduces guests to KFC's Honey BBQ Wings and Spicy BBQ Wings.
The :30 television spots will run from January 21 through February 17 during popular primetime programming including FOX's new "That 80's Show" and the "United We Stand" NFL Special on CBS. A condensed :15 version of the ads will air throughout the same time period.
"Championship football and best-in-class chicken wings are a winning combination," said John Gilbert, Chief Marketing Officer for KFC. "And with two great tasting wings flavors we're looking for a blow out with fans - whether they hunger for heat or have a passion for sweet."
"Look for one spot to answer the age-old question that's been plaguing football fans for decades - 'How many wings can you fit into The Fridge?'" added Gilbert.
Honey BBQ Wings and Spicy BBQ Wings will be available at this limited time price at participating KFC restaurants from January 21 to March 10.
In July 2001, KFC launched a new $200 million advertising campaign, featuring actor Jason Alexander as a "Chicken Fanatic." The campaign - with its tagline, "There's Fast Food, Then There's KFC." was developed to tap a competitive nerve against bland food found at other fast food restaurants, especially hamburger chains.
KFC Corporation, based in Louisville, Ky., is the world's most popular chicken restaurant chain specializing in Original Recipe®, Extra Crispy and Colonel's Crispy Strips® chicken with home-style sides and freshly made chicken sandwiches. Since its founding by Colonel Harland Sanders in 1952, KFC has been serving customers delicious, already-prepared complete family meals at affordable prices. There are over 11,000 KFC outlets in more than 80 countries and territories around the world serving some 8 million customers each day. KFC is a subsidiary of Tricon Global Restaurants, Inc., Louisville, Ky. (NYSE: YUM.)
